作者:中大数模 1概述 层次分析法,是应用网络系统理论和多目标综合评价方法的一种层次权重决策分析方法。层次分析法本质是一种决策方法,所谓决策是指在面临多种方案时需要依据一定的标准选择某一种方案,详见《运筹学》。 层次分析法可应用于决策、评价、分析、预测。2层次分析法的步骤和方法运用层次分析法构造系统模型时,大体可以分为以下五个步骤:   &nbs
在许多实际问题中,各层次内部元素往往是依赖的。低层元素对高层元素亦有支配作用,即存在反馈。此时系统的结构更类似于网络结构。网络分析法正是适应这种需要,由AHP延伸发展得到的系统决策方法。ANP首先将系统元素划分为两大部分:第一部分称为控制因素层,包括问题目标及决策准则。所有的决策准则均被认为是彼此独立的,且只受目标元素支配。控制层中每个准则的权重均可用AHP方法获得。第二部分为网络层,它是由所有受
层次分析法,简称AHP,是指将与决策总是有关的元素分解成目标、准肌、方案等层次,在此基础之上进行定性和定量分析的决策方法,该方法是美国运筹学家匹茨堡大学教授萨蒂于20世纪70年初提出。接下来,我会分为四个部分来讲 开始之前先说一个标度的问题,在成对比的因素中不要超过9个,即每层不要超过9个因素。以尽可能减少性质不同的诸因素相互比较的困难,以提高准确度。判断矩阵元素aij的标度方法(如图) 构建层次
# 网络层次分析法 (ANP) 在 Python 中的实现 在决策分析中,网络层次分析法(Analytic Network Process, ANP)是一种常用的技术,能够处理复杂决策问题。在本教程中,我们将逐步引导你如何在 Python 中实现 ANP 代码。 ## 实现流程概述 在开始编写代码之前,我们首先简要介绍实现 ANP 的关键步骤。以下是整个流程的概览: | 步骤 | 描述 |
一、层次分析层次分析法AHP,就是将指标分层次,根据问题的性质和要达到的总目标,把复杂问题分解成一系列的指标,并按照逻辑关系分为不同的层级,从而形成递阶层次结构。 然后通过两两比较的方式(判断矩阵),确定每一层指标对于上一层指标的影响力大小,线性加权求得评价总目标值。方案决策层级根据判断矩阵,求取相对权重一致性检验合格即可在这里插入图片描述ps: 判断矩阵 AHP存在的问题二、网络层次分析网络
网络分析法(ANP)是一种用于评估和分析复杂系统的方法,可以帮助我们理解系统中各个因素之间的相互关系和影响。在本文中,我们将介绍如何使用Python进行ANP网络分析,并通过一个旅行图的例子来说明其应用。 ANP方法的核心是建立一个网络模型,包含各个因素和它们之间的关系。通过对网络模型进行定量分析,可以得到各个因素的权重和优先级,从而帮助决策者做出合理的决策。下面是ANP方法的一般流程: 1.
原创 2024-02-01 11:18:52
406阅读
# ANP (Analytic Network Process) in Python ## Introduction ANP (Analytic Network Process) is a decision-making framework that allows individuals or organizations to evaluate and prioritize multiple
原创 2023-12-02 10:17:37
102阅读
网络协议和管理一、网络标准和网络设备基础知识1.网络标准和分层旧模型:专有产品,由一个厂商控制应用程序和嵌入的软件基于标准的模型:多厂商软件,分层方法1.1层次划分的必要性  计算机网络是由许多硬件、软件和协议交织起来的复杂系统。由于网络设计十分复杂,如何设计、组织 和实现计算机网络是一个挑战,必须要采用科学有效的方法1.2层次划分的方法网络的第一层应当具有相对独立的功能 梳理功能之间的
AHP层次分析法1.层次分析法实现标准之间相对重要程度,并给出决策方案中每个标准的权重,利用权数求出各个方案的优劣次序。2.应用步骤1.建立层次结构模型该层主要有三个方面:目标层准则层领域层(各种解决问题的措施和方案) 这里选择了一个旅游问题的层次分析模型来直观的展示三个层的关系: 如果将三个层放在实际解决问题的时候,其依次对应的就是: 目标层:考虑解决什么样的问题? 准则层:考虑解决问题的决策因
层次分析法代码模板在最后!!!!!!什么是层次分析法基本原理层次分析法干什么用注意事项代码模板 代码模板在最后!!!!!!什么是层次分析层次分析法,简称AHP,是指将与决策总是有关的元素分解成目标、准则、方案等层次,在此基础之上进行定性和定量分析的决策方法。该方法是美国运筹学家匹茨堡大学教授萨蒂于20世纪70年代初,在为美国国防部研究"根据各个工业部门对国家福利的贡献大小而进行电力分配"课题时
转载 2023-08-04 21:10:37
158阅读
近日,学院老师给了我一篇英文学术论文,让我研究研究,论文的题目是:Identification and evaluation of risk allocation criteria and barriers:A Malaysian Public Partnership Case Study。看到题目我一开始以为只是一个关于PPP风险管控方面的论文,但是当我细读以后,才发现文章所引用的研究方法--网
# 层次分析法与Python实现 层次分析法(Analytic Hierarchy Process, AHP)是一种决策支持工具,用于解决复杂问题时将其分解为层次结构,通过逐级比较,进行优先级排序和选择。本文将介绍层次分析法的基本概念,并提供一个Python实现的代码示例。 ## 层次分析法的基本概念 层次分析法将问题分解为多个层级,通常包含以下几个步骤: 1. **构建层次结构**:将决
原创 2024-09-12 04:16:15
33阅读
01AHP方法过程 层次分析法是指将一个复杂的多目标决策问题作为一个系统,将目标分解为多个目标或准则,进而分解为多指标(或准则、约束)的若干层次,通过定性指标模糊量化方法算出层次单排序(权数)和总排序,以作为目标(多指标)、多方案优化决策的系统方法。层次分析法是将决策问题按总目标、各层子目标、评价准则直至具体的备投方案的顺序分解为不同的层次结构,然后用求解判断矩阵特征向量的办法,求得每一
matlab---层次分析层次分析法步骤如何构建层次结构模型构建层次结构模型举例成对比较矩阵标度表成对比较矩阵一致性检验层次分析法举例        层次分析法根据问题的性质和要达到的总目标,将问题分解为不同的组成因素,并按照因素间的相互关联影响以及隶属关系将因素按不同层次聚集组合,形成一个多层次分析结构模型,从而最终使
# Python 层次网络:理解与应用 在现代计算和数据处理领域中,层次网络(Hierarchical Network)是一个重要的概念。它可以帮助我们理清复杂关系,例如组织结构、项目管理等。Python 作为一门功能强大的编程语言,提供了丰富的工具来实现层次网络的构建与分析。本文将探讨层次网络的基本概念、用途,并给出代码示例,展示如何用 Python 构建层次网络。 ## 什么是层次网络
原创 2024-09-06 04:33:59
23阅读
数学建模层次分析法时间2020年4月15日本周我主要学习了层次分析法(AHP)的基本原理及其在企业资金分配方案、太阳镜产品质量评价等案例中的应用,并学习使用visio绘制所需图形以及了解maltab基础语法知识,并编程实现了一些功能。01层次分析法概述层次分析法是对定性问题进行定量分析的一种简便灵活而又实用的多准则决策方法。层次分析法是建模比赛中最基础的模型之一,其主要用于解决评价类问题。02二层
python深度学习》笔记---8.5、生成式对抗网络简介一、总结一句话总结:【gan可以替代VAE来学习图像的潜在空间,它能够迫使生成图像与真实图像在统计上几乎无法区分】:生成式对抗网络(GAN,generative adversarial network)由Goodfellow 等人于2014 年提 出 a,它可以替代VAE 来学习图像的潜在空间。它能够迫使生成图像与真实图像在统计上几乎无
一、相关问题 层次分析法一般用于评价类问题,选择哪种方案最好、哪种决策最优。摘自2016国赛B题 二、层次分析法解题方法 1.分析系统中各因素之间的关系,建立系统的递阶层次结构2.对于同一层次的各元素关于上一层次中某一准则的重要性进行两两比较,构造两两比较矩阵(判断矩阵)3. 由判断矩阵计算被比较元素对于该准则的相对权重,并进行一致性检验(检验通过权重才能用)4 . 根据权
 一·、模型介绍  层次分析法(AHP)是美国运筹学家萨蒂于上世纪70年代初,为美国国防部研究“根据各个工业部门对国家福利的贡献大小而进行电力分配”课题时,应用网络系统理论和多目标综合评价方法,提出的一种层次权重决策分析方法。   层次分析法是一种解决多目标的复杂问题的定性与定量相结合的决策分析方法。该方法将定量分析与定性分析结合起来,用决策者的经验判断各衡量目标之间
之前上课小作业要让用层次分析分析一个案例,因为计算繁琐,就整巴了一个python的代码,发上来记录一下:import numpy as np class AHP: """ 相关信息的传入和准备 """ def __init__(self, array): ## 记录矩阵相关信息 self.array = array ## 记录矩阵大小 self.
  • 1
  • 2
  • 3
  • 4
  • 5